I made these cute lanterns for 2012 Chinese New Year yesterday.  We had a potluck at work yesterday for several reasons but since it was actually the Chinese New Year's Day I decided to make these lanterns for the tables. We also hung them above the tables as well.  We had international guests in so I think it added a nice touch to our awesome event.
I splattered gold paint onto red 24 lb bond then cut the 8.5x11 in half.  I folded the 5.x5x8.5 in half leaving me a sheet 2.75 x 8.5".  I cut slits into sheet from the fold to about .5 inch from the edge. Then I opened the paper and stapled the ends together.  I punched a small hole on both sides and added gold cord.
